Jackson’s Nipple Slip And J5 Reunion Plans

11:01 AM, Tuesday 2/23/10 3 |   |

Janet Jackson’s infamous “wardrobe malfunction” may get another day in court. Meanwhile, one of her brothers is saying she will join her siblings in a Jackson 5 reunion tour.

The 3rd U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als in Philadelphia will take a look at the Federal Communications Commission’s fine against CBS for Jackson’s infamous nipple slip that occurred during the Super Bowl halftime show in 2004.

The FCC fined CBS $550,000 for the one-second display of Jackson’s right nipple, partially covered by a nipple clamp, which occurred when her singing partner, Justin Timberlake, ripped her top open at the end of the performance. Saying the Commission acted arbitrarily and capriciously, a lower court tossed out the fine in 2008.

Then the Supreme Court got into the act, ordering the lower court to consider reinstating the fine. This followed a ruling by the court saying the FCC could institute fines even for briefest instances of obscenities.

But while Jackson’s breast exposure heads back into the legal system, brother Jermaine is reportedly claiming Janet will be part of a Jackson 5 world tour, according to Britain’s Daily Express newspaper.

“We had a conference call and Janet has agreed to join us on tour,” Jermaine said.

But Jermaine says a lot of things. Last September he said a star-studded tribute to Michael Jackson would take place in Vienna, Austria, and would include appearances by Chris Brown, Natalie Cole and Mary J. Blige. But those plans quickly unraveled when press reports claimed none of the a-listers had agreed to appear.

Then the tribute was rescheduled, moving to London where it was supposed to take place in June 2010. But those plans vanished into the ether in December when Jermaine’s tribute partner –World Tribute Productions GmbH – filed for bankruptcy. So we’ll just have to wait and see if Jermaine’s latest announcement becomes reality.
